How to Make the Perfect Chocolate Chip Cookie:

Here’s what you need:

  • 1 cup (2 sticks) butter, room temperature and slightly soft
  • 1 cup white sugar
  • 1 cup packed brown sugar
  • 2 eggs
  • 1 tbs vanilla extract
  • 3 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 2 cups semisweet chocolate chips (I used chocolate chunks)

Here’s what you do:

  1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  2. Cream together the butter and sugars. Beat in the eggs one at a time. Add in the vanilla.
  3. Mix together baking soda, salt and flour. Add to sugar mixture and DON’T over mix.
  4. Stir in chocolate chip with a spatula. Drop by large spoonfuls onto ungreased pans.
  5. Bake for about 12 minutes in a 350 degree preheated oven, or until edges are slightly browned. Watch closely to make sure they don’t burn.
  6. Cool on cooling rack. Enjoy!
